The 2026-27 UEFA Champions League campaign kicks off with an intriguing first qualifying round clash between Belarusian champions ML Vitebsk and Romanian title holders Universitatea Craiova. This represents a historic moment for both clubs, as they seek to make their mark on Europe's most prestigious club competition. The match takes place at the Vitebsky Central Sport Complex in Vitebsk, with the return leg scheduled for 15 July 2026 at the magnificent Ion Oblemenco Stadium in Craiova.

For ML Vitebsk, this marks their debut in the Champions League proper after a remarkable rise through Belarusian football. The club, which only relocated to Vitebsk in 2025 after previously representing Rahachow, claimed their first-ever Belarusian Premier League title in the 2025 season, finishing ahead of traditional powerhouses like Dinamo Minsk and BATE Borisov. Their journey from the second tier to champions in just a few seasons represents one of the most remarkable success stories in Eastern European football. However, they face significant challenges heading into this tie, including the recent suspension of head coach Magomed Adiyev just weeks before their European debut.

Universitatea Craiova arrive in Belarus with considerable momentum after securing their first Romanian league title in 35 years during the 2025-26 season. Under Portuguese manager Filipe Coelho, who took over from Mirel Rădoi in November 2025, the Oltenia club has transformed into a formidable force. Their domestic triumph, coupled with a successful run to the UEFA Conference League group stage in the same season, provides them with valuable European experience that could prove decisive against the Champions League debutants from Belarus.

Formation & Key Matchups

ML Vitebsk 4-2-3-1

Under the recently suspended Magomed Adiyev, ML Vitebsk typically deployed a structured 4-2-3-1 formation that emphasized defensive solidity and quick transitions. With club captain Sergei Balanovich now serving as acting coach, the team is expected to maintain this pragmatic approach. The Belarusian champions rely heavily on their organized defensive block, sitting compact and looking to exploit space on the counter through the pace of Jamaican striker Shamar Nicholson and Serbian playmaker Aleksandar Mesarovic. Their full-backs, particularly veteran Zakhar Volkov on the left, provide width but are cautious about overcommitting against quality opposition. The double pivot of Sergei Balanovich and Daniil Galyata offers experience and energy, though Balanovich's dual role as player-coach may affect his focus. Against Craiova's possession-based style, Vitebsk will likely cede control of the ball and look to frustrate their more illustrious opponents.

Universitatea Craiova 4-3-3

Filipe Coelho has implemented an attractive, progressive 4-3-3 system at Universitatea Craiova that dominated Romanian football last season. The system is built around fluid positional interchange, with full-backs Nicusor Bancu and Florin Stefan pushing high to provide width, allowing the wide forwards to drift inside. The midfield trio of Anzor Mekvabishvili, Alexandru Cicâldau, and either Lyes Houri or Juraj Badelj offers an excellent blend of defensive screening, progressive passing, and late runs into the box. Coelho's philosophy emphasizes building from the back through short passing sequences, with goalkeeper Pavlo Isenko comfortable playing as an 11th outfield player when circulating possession. Against Vitebsk's expected low block, Craiova will need to be patient and avoid the temptation to force play, instead looking to stretch the Belarusian defense horizontally before exploiting vertical channels.

Critical Vulnerability

ML Vitebsk's most significant weakness heading into this tie is the instability caused by Adiyev's suspension and Balanovich's appointment as player-coach. The timing could hardly be worse, with the club's first-ever Champions League match just days away. This disruption to the coaching structure, combined with the complete lack of European experience in the squad, creates a volatile environment. Additionally, Vitebsk's defense, while solid in domestic competition, has not been tested against the quality of attacking players that Craiova possesses. The partnership between Ode Abdullahi and Kirill Gomanov at center-back will face its sternest examination against the movement and physicality of Assad Al Hamlawi. For Craiova, the potential vulnerability lies in their high defensive line; if Vitebsk can successfully transition quickly after winning the ball, the pace of Nicholson and Bassekou Diabate could exploit the space behind Craiova's advanced full-backs.

The Managers

Sergei Balanovich (Acting Player-Coach)

The 38-year-old Belarusian midfielder finds himself in an extraordinary position, having been appointed acting coach of ML Vitebsk following Magomed Adiyev's suspension on 16 June 2026. Balanovich, who has spent the majority of his career in the Belarusian leagues, now faces the daunting task of preparing his teammates for the club's first-ever Champions League match while simultaneously expecting to play a central role on the pitch. His intimate knowledge of the squad and the domestic league is undeniable, but his complete lack of managerial experience at this level raises serious questions about Vitebsk's preparedness for such a significant occasion.

Balanovich's approach is expected to be pragmatic and safety-first, relying on the defensive organization that served Vitebsk well during their title-winning campaign. However, the dual demands of playing and coaching may prove overwhelming, particularly against a tactically sophisticated opponent like Coelho's Craiova. The emotional burden of leading his club into uncharted territory while still performing as a key player represents one of the most compelling subplots of this tie.

Filipe Coelho

The 45-year-old Portuguese manager has transformed Universitatea Craiova since his appointment on 11 November 2025, replacing Mirel Rădoi. Coelho brought with him experience from Portuguese football and a clear tactical philosophy based on possession, pressing, and positional play. His impact was immediate, steadying a team that had shown inconsistency under Rădoi and guiding them to their first league title in 35 years. The 5-0 championship-clinching victory over Universitatea Cluj on 17 May 2026 demonstrated the peak of Coelho's capabilities.

Coelho's European pedigree, while still developing, includes Craiova's successful navigation of three Conference League qualifying rounds to reach the group stage in 2025-26. This experience gives him a significant advantage over the novice Balanovich. The Portuguese manager is known for his meticulous preparation and ability to adapt his tactics based on opponent analysis. Against Vitebsk's expected defensive approach, Coelho will likely emphasize patience, width, and varied attacking patterns to break down a deep block. His calm demeanor and clear authority over a talented squad make him the ideal man to guide Craiova through what should be a manageable tie.
